The FC Barcelona women’s football club conceded a 1-1 draw at Sevilla FC on Wednesday evening, an event since this poor performance put an end to the Catalan club’s 62 straight victories in Liga F, a record. Already assured of the title of champion for the fourth consecutive year, the Barcelona women nevertheless managed to preserve their almost two-year-old invincibility by equalizing by the Swiss Ana-Maria Crnogorcevic in the 80th minute. Since a defeat in June 2021 against Atletico Madrid, FC Barcelona had only chained successes -62- in the league until Wednesday evening. The Champions League runners-up, who will face Wolfsburg (Germany’s Premier League) in the 2023 final on June 3, have been assured of the domestic title since a 3-0 win over Huelva in April. In the C1 semi-final, the Catalans eliminated Chelsea thanks to their 1-0 victory in London in the first leg, before conceding a 1-1 draw on the return trip to Camp Nou. In La Liga, their record of 27 wins and a draw is crowned with a stratospheric goal difference of +106 (114 goals scored, 8 conceded).
